Hey guys: well we missed that little weather window so will most likely see the pavers after the 1st of Jan. Rick and I will be dropping the trees up by the shop next week and get those skidded over by the driveway so the log truck can come get em.

Darrell after looking at trying to put a material package together ourselves it looks like we are buying it in a kit from M&W Building Supply. It comes with engineered drawings and everything you need down to the fasteners and hardware, flashing, trim, etc.... (All the shit we would forget and be making thousand of runs to Home depot). For close to the same cost…….

So we'll send you a list for the materials as we get closer to laying down the wood under the carpet, the benches, tables, hobby shop, and all that kind of stuff.

Tom: yeah we will plan on insulating the walls (for sound also got to keep the neighbors happy) and heating it during events. but right as we are done since we are complete freaks I'm sure we'll be racing under temporary lights, standing on ladders, with a wood stove and fan over in the corner
